Let’s make Chocolate Fluffernutter Cookies! They’re so easy to make and such a great flavor combination – filled with the flavors of marshmallow creme, peanut butter and chocolate.
In a saucepan on medium, melt butter and chocolate, stirring until smooth. Remove from heat.
Mix brown sugar, eggs and vanilla. Add slightly cooled chocolate GRADUALLY so you do not fry the egg.
In a separate bowl, combine flour, cocoa, baking powder and salt.
Gradually add to chocolate mixture.
Refrigerate dough 1 hour.
Preheat oven to 325.
Scoop dough onto cookie sheet and make a well in each cookie. Add a teaspoon of fluff.
Bake 10 minutes.
Meanwhile, heat your dipping chocolate according to instructions on the package. Add 1 heaping tablespoon peanut butter and microwave an additional 30 seconds. Stir until smooth.
Drizzle chocolate peanut butter topping on your cookies and allow to set.
Notes
Refrigerate the cookie dough for at least an hour before baking.
Use parchment or a silicone baking mat to prevent sticking.
Don’t overbake cookies. Watch bake time closely to keep cookies soft. 10 minutes is just perfect. Any longer and they may become hard and dry.
The cookies are ready when firm to the touch and slightly brown around the edges.
